    We are looking for an Field Service Equipment Technician to join our team. You will be responsible for installing, servicing, repairing various types of laboratory / scientific / medical / veterinary / etc. equipment locally (MA), throughout New England and possibly beyond on occasion.

    Responsibilities:

    • Reliable, Flexible, Problem Solving, Adaptable, Customer Service, Quality, Positive Attitude
    • Specialize in installing all types of equipment and products
    • Perform routine equipment service & maintenance
    • Use diagnostic tools to test equipment components
    • Perform quality inspections, repairs and preventative/proactive maintenance

    Qualifications:

    • Previous experience in maintenance, electronics, mechanics, carpentry, plumbing, electrical, PLC's, Sterilizers, Boilers, washer equipment, solenoid valves, steam traps, etc. very helpful.
    • Knowledge of shop equipment, tools, machinery, prints, instructions
    • Strong mechanical aptitude, troubleshooting skills and customer service
    • Deadline, detail-oriented, organized, professional, workmanship pride, get-it-done attitude
    •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ment
    \nCompany Description

    Omni Management LLC is a Veteran owned, field service company that provides equipment services including inspections, calibrations, preventative maintenance, diagnostics, installations and repairs of many modalities of laboratory, scientific and medical equipment for colleges/universities, labs, industrial/commercial facilities, hospitals and more. We support our customers and several manufacturers throughout the Northeast, Midwest, Southeast and nationally in several industries. We are a small but growing company that can provide the right candidate with room for growth and advancement. Pay is dependent on experience.
